Output 41d502010589e402ddb262996fe225e61a8b320fc3a2493826760136e0c84998:35

value
19796908
script pubkey
OP_0 OP_PUSHBYTES_20 4cbde3d37450c72e500fc6b4664f0eaf119db953
address
ltc1qfj7785m52rrju5q0c66xvncw4ugemw2n0cnka4
transaction
41d502010589e402ddb262996fe225e61a8b320fc3a2493826760136e0c84998
spent
true